Key Aspects of Drugar Coffee Beans

· Definition & Process: The name stands for DRy UGanda ARabica. It is naturally processed, meaning the cherry is dried with the seed inside, resulting in a sweeter cup.

· Flavor Profile: Drugar is characterized by dark berry fruity notes, a full body, and hints of chocolate and hazelnut. It is generally known to have low acidity.

· Origin & Cultivation: These beans are grown by smallholders, particularly in the Western region near the Rwenzori Mountains. They are cultivated at high altitudes, typically 1,200–2,500 meters, in rich, volcanic soil.

· Usage: Due to its robust body and sweetness, it works exceptionally well as a component in espresso blends.

What is dry processed (natural) Arabica coffee?

Dry-processed Arabica coffee involves drying the entire coffee cherries in the sun and extracting the beans, after which the natural sugars of the fruit are used to add flavour and sweetness.

What makes DRUGAR coffee different from washed Arabica beans?

DRUGAR coffee is dried in the natural process, leaving the fruit whole, making the coffee fruity forward and having a richer, more fruit-forward profile than the washed Arabica.

What does dry processed Arabica coffee taste like?

Dry-processed Arabica coffee is sweeter and heavier, with fruity and wine-like overtones, and thus it is more complex than traditionally processed beans.

Is dry processed Arabica good for espresso blends?

Yes, dry-processed Arabica works well in espresso blends, as it adds depth, natural sweetness, and a fuller body that balances the overall flavour.

Where are DRUGAR Arabica coffee beans grown in Uganda?

The DRUGAR Arabica coffee beans are grown in high altitudes in Uganda, where both the climate and the soil conditions encourage slower development and higher flavour development.
